在当今数据驱动的世界中,预测模型构建已成为各个行业的关键技能。无论是金融、医疗、还是零售,预测模型都能帮助我们更好地理解数据,做出更明智的决策。本文将带您从基础原理出发,逐步深入到实战案例,帮助您全面掌握预测模型构建的技能。
一、预测模型概述
1.1 什么是预测模型?
预测模型是一种统计模型,它通过分析历史数据来预测未来事件或数值。这些模型广泛应用于各个领域,如股票市场预测、疾病预测、销售预测等。
1.2 预测模型的作用
预测模型可以帮助我们:
- 预测未来趋势
- 优化决策
- 风险评估
- 资源分配
二、预测模型基础原理
2.1 数据预处理
在构建预测模型之前,我们需要对数据进行预处理。这包括数据清洗、数据集成、数据转换和数据规约等步骤。
2.1.1 数据清洗
数据清洗是指识别和纠正数据中的错误、不一致和重复等问题。例如,去除重复记录、修正错误值等。
2.1.2 数据集成
数据集成是指将来自不同来源的数据合并成一个统一的数据集。这有助于提高模型的准确性和泛化能力。
2.1.3 数据转换
数据转换是指将原始数据转换为适合模型处理的形式。例如,将分类数据转换为数值型数据。
2.1.4 数据规约
数据规约是指减少数据集的大小,同时尽量保留原有数据的信息。这有助于提高模型的效率和可解释性。
2.2 模型选择
根据不同的应用场景和数据特点,我们需要选择合适的预测模型。常见的预测模型包括:
- 线性回归
- 逻辑回归
- 决策树
- 随机森林
- 支持向量机
- 神经网络
2.3 模型评估
模型评估是预测模型构建过程中的重要环节。常用的评估指标包括:
- 准确率
- 精确率
- 召回率
- F1 分数
- ROC 曲线
三、实战案例详解
3.1 案例一:股票市场预测
3.1.1 数据来源
我们使用历史股票交易数据作为预测模型的数据来源。
3.1.2 模型选择
选择线性回归模型进行股票市场预测。
3.1.3 模型训练与评估
使用历史数据训练模型,并使用交叉验证方法评估模型性能。
3.1.4 模型应用
将训练好的模型应用于未来股票价格的预测。
3.2 案例二:疾病预测
3.2.1 数据来源
我们使用患者病历数据作为预测模型的数据来源。
3.2.2 模型选择
选择决策树模型进行疾病预测。
3.2.3 模型训练与评估
使用历史病历数据训练模型,并使用混淆矩阵评估模型性能。
3.2.4 模型应用
将训练好的模型应用于新患者的疾病预测。
四、总结
通过本文的学习,您应该已经对预测模型构建有了全面的认识。从基础原理到实战案例,我们深入探讨了预测模型构建的各个环节。希望这些知识能够帮助您在实际工作中更好地应用预测模型,为您的项目带来成功。
